Title :
High resolution image restoration based on inverse problem solution using iterative methods
Author :
Voloshynovskiy, Sviatoslav ; Holotyak, Taras
Author_Institution :
State Univ. Lvivska Polytech., Lviv, Ukraine
Abstract :
In this paper the implementation of iterative methods to image restoration is presented. To describe the image formation process an observation model is given. Comparative analysis of different iterative image restoration methods is performed. Quantitative confirmation of image quality improvement is carried out in l2-norm error
